nrf24l01无线模块教程

nrf24l01无线模块教程

什么是nrf24l01无线模块

nrf24l01是一款高性能2.4GHz ISM波段无线收发模块,同时也是全球最流行的低功耗无线传输模块之一。该模块主要用于无线数据传输、遥控器、智能家居、传感器网络、无线遥控玩具等领域。

如何使用nrf24l01无线模块

使用nrf24l01无线模块需要具备一定的硬件基础和编程技能。首先需要做的是连接硬件,将模块与Arduino板连接。接下来可以通过编写代码实现对模块的控制。具体的代码实现过程可以参考Arduino官网的示例代码,也可以在网上寻找开源的nrf24l01库进行使用。

nrf24l01无线模块的优点和缺点

优点:nrf24l01模块具有小巧、低功耗、高传输速率、多节点通讯、自动重新发送、自动扩频等优点,因此在众多无线传输模块中得以广泛应用。

缺点:nrf24l01模块对周围的电磁环境比较敏感,信号被干扰的概率较高,同时,在信号传输距离较远或存在大量障碍物的情况下,信号传输效果不理想。

总之,nrf24l01无线模块是一款非常实用的无线传输模块,在Arduino等开源硬件平台中得到广泛应用。要使用该模块需要有一定的基础和学习能力,并且需要深入了解其特性和编程方法。